发明名称 System and Method for an Asynchronous Processor with Asynchronous Instruction Fetch, Decode, and Issue
摘要 Embodiments are provided for an asynchronous processor with an asynchronous Instruction fetch, decode, and issue unit. The asynchronous processor comprises an execution unit for asynchronous execution of a plurality of instructions, and a fetch, decode and issue unit configured for asynchronous decoding of the instructions. The fetch, decode and issue unit comprises a plurality of resources supporting functions of the fetch, decode and issue unit, and a plurality of decoders arranged in a predefined order for passing a plurality of tokens. The tokens control access of the decoders to the resources and allow the decoders exclusive access to the resources. The fetch, decode and issue unit also comprises an issuer unit for issuing the instructions from the decoders to the execution unit
申请公布号 US2015082006(A1) 申请公布日期 2015.03.19
申请号 US201414477563 申请日期 2014.09.04
申请人 Futurewei Technologies, Inc. 发明人 Ge Yiqun;Shi Wuxian;Zhang Qifan;Huang Tao;Tong Wen
分类号 G06F9/30 主分类号 G06F9/30
代理机构 代理人
主权项 1. A method performed by an asynchronous processor, the method comprising: receiving, at a decoder in a plurality of decoders in a token based fetch, decode, and issue unit of the asynchronous processor, a token enabling exclusive access to a corresponding resource for the token based fetch, decode and issue unit; holding the token at the decoder; accessing the corresponding resource; performing, using the corresponding resource, a function on an instruction received by the decoder; and upon completing the function, releasing, at the decoder, the token to other decoders.
地址 Plano TX US
您可能感兴趣的专利